Traditional electric motors acted as simple, raw force actuators. Modern applications demand integrated micro-motors featuring digital encoders, closed-loop speed controllers, and compact planetary gearboxes. These intelligent units monitor load conditions, dynamic current limits, and positioning accuracy in real time.
By embedding coreless and brushless topologies directly with high-frequency control boards, manufacturers have mitigated typical failure points such as mechanical commutators and physical brushes. This results in ultra-reliable micro-drives configured for heavy-duty industrial systems, critical aerospace actuators, and surgical robots requiring zero-backlash feedback loops.
Advanced slotless windings and NdFeB magnet rotors ensure maximum torque output with minimal weight footprint.
Dynamic balancing, ball bearings, and rigorous life-testing reduce downtime and extend product service lifespan.
Compatible with hall sensors, optical encoders, and integrated drive electronics for complete closed-loop execution.

As motors get smaller and smarter, they face strict international engineering rules. Trusted suppliers must verify that every component complies with regional standards like CE, RoHS, and REACH. Ensuring compliance prevents custom holds, legal issues, and safety failures.
Local engineering support bridges the gap between different technical standards. Whether it is tuning electromagnetic compatibility (EMC) filters for medical equipment in Europe or engineering specialized thermal shielding for sub-zero environments in North America, localized technical consultation is vital for successful integration.
